Louis B. Jones is an American author and essayist. He has written five novels, the first three of which were named New York Times Notable Books of their respective years. [ 1 ] His third novel, California's Over , was named the Los Angeles Times ' Best Book of the Year in 1997. [ 2 ]

Bookbreaking is most often motivated by a market situation in which the maps or illustrations in a book will have more value sold separately than the value of the intact book. Often this happens because book collectors judge minor defects in an old book so harshly as to make them seemingly unsaleable.
Louis Vincent Gerstner Jr. (born March 1, 1942) is an American businessman, best known for his tenure as chairman of the board and chief executive officer of IBM from April 1993 until 2002, when he retired as CEO in March and chairman in December. He is largely credited with turning IBM's fortunes around.
Robert Louis Stevenson (born Robert Lewis Balfour Stevenson; 13 November 1850 – 3 December 1894) was a Scottish novelist, essayist, poet and travel writer. He is best known for works such as Treasure Island , Strange Case of Dr Jekyll and Mr Hyde , Kidnapped and A Child's Garden of Verses .
